I was not sure where to ask this but here we go. I was wondering if anybody has noticed they have been burping alot. Seems like I burping like all the time. I don't drink caffeinated or carbonated stuff. Seems to be mostly after I eat, any suggestions?

I am the same way. I think it is because I am still eating too fast and taking too big of bites. But if this is the worst side effect, I can live with that. I burped a lot in the first couple of weeks (especially after drinking Protein shakes), but it seems to only happen now (at 6 weeks out) when I eat too quickly, or when I eat a bit too much.

      Two months out from hiatal hernia repair.  Surgeon said to expect a lot more flatulence...something about the 'air' no longer being able to 'burp' out so comes out the other end.  That is my experience but have no understanding of why that swallowed air cannot be 'burped'. ???
      · 1 reply
      1. BlondePatriotInCDA

        As I understand it since your stomach is smaller and not completely resting against your diaphragm anymore you no longer have the ability to "push" burps out as well. Plus, since its smaller and we don't digest slower the trapped air moves a lot quicker out of the stomach so its no longer available to burp out. Hence the other option for removal.
